How is the weather in Lansing?
Lansing has cold winters with snow, ranging from 17–36°F (-8–2°C), and warm, humid summers averaging 61–83°F (16–28°C). Spring and autumn often bring mild temperatures and rain, so layers and a rain jacket are useful.

What are some hiking trails in Lansing?
Lansing has city parks and nature areas with walking paths, riverfront trails, and forested routes. Fenner Nature Center and Hawk Island Park are often recommended for easy strolls and spotting local wildlife.

What is Lansing known for?
Lansing is known for being Michigan’s capital city, with the historic State Capitol building, and its ongoing role in government and education. The city also has strong automotive roots and a lively arts scene.
What are the best hidden gems to explore in Lansing?
Lansing’s hidden gems include artist-run galleries, local markets, community murals around REO Town, and riverside gardens tucked within city parks. The Turner-Dodge House has guided tours of local history in a preserved mansion.
